Eleanor Jane Carman, 82, of
Bridgeton, died Sunday morning, Dec. 4, 2005, in S. J. R. M.
C.-Vineland. She had been in failing health for the past 5 years.
The wife of the late Benjamin E. Carman, she was born in Millville and
was the daughter of the late Walter L. and Anna Creamer Shaw. She had
been a Bridgeton resident for 65 years and prior to that she had lived
in Millville.
Before her retirement Mrs. Carman had been employed with the former
Seibel & Stern Clothing Co. and Mark Manufacturing Co., both in
Bridgeton and Balbernie’s Pharmacy in Bridgeton.
She had attended the Edgar Joyce Senior Center.
Survivors include: three daughters, Sue Anne Ayars and Bonnie Kozlarski,
both of Upper Deerfield Township and Shirley Adams, Shiloh; one sister,
Catherine Carman, Millville; four grandchildren and four great
grandchildren.
